Causes and Spread of the Disease
Understanding why Pseipalmiziose alba adriatica happens is the next big piece of the puzzle. Like most fungal diseases, this one needs specific conditions to take hold and spread. Fungal infections in plants, in general, are often exacerbated by environmental factors. For Pseipalmiziose alba adriatica, high humidity is a major contributing factor. When fronds stay wet for extended periods, it creates the perfect breeding ground for fungal spores to germinate and infect the plant. This is why areas with frequent rainfall, heavy dew, or even over-irrigation can be more prone to outbreaks. Poor air circulation also plays a significant role. When air can't move freely around the palm's canopy, moisture tends to linger on the leaves, increasing the risk of infection. This is often an issue with palms planted too closely together or in confined spaces. The fungus itself, Pseipalmiziose alba, typically spreads through spores. These microscopic spores can be carried by wind, rain splash, or even by gardening tools and equipment that have come into contact with infected plant material. How do palm diseases spread? Well, if you prune an infected frond with your shears and then immediately prune a healthy palm without cleaning the tool, you're essentially transferring the fungal spores directly to the new plant. Rain splash is another common method; raindrops hitting infected leaves can dislodge spores and splash them onto lower, healthy fronds or even onto nearby plants. Wind can carry spores over longer distances, potentially infecting trees that are quite far away. Controlling the spread of palm diseases relies heavily on understanding these transmission routes. It's also important to note that plant stress can make palms more susceptible to diseases like Pseipalmiziose alba adriatica. Palms that are stressed due to drought, poor soil conditions, nutrient deficiencies, or physical damage are often less able to mount an effective defense against pathogens. So, keeping your palms healthy and vigorous through proper care is a crucial preventative measure in itself. Management and Prevention Strategies
Alright, let's get to the action plan! How do we fight back against Pseipalmiziose alba adriatica and keep our palms thriving? Management and prevention go hand-in-hand, and a proactive approach is always best. First, let's talk about pruning palm trees. If you notice infected fronds, it's essential to remove them promptly. Use clean, sharp pruning tools, and make sure to disinfect them after each cut, especially if you're moving between trees. A simple solution of bleach (1 part bleach to 9 parts water) or rubbing alcohol works well. Dispose of the infected fronds properly – don't just leave them lying around where they can continue to spread spores. Burning or burying them deeply is often recommended. Improving air circulation around your palms is another vital step. If your palms are planted too close together, consider thinning them out if feasible. Ensure that surrounding vegetation isn't blocking airflow. Proper watering practices are also key. Avoid overhead watering, especially in the evening, as this keeps the fronds wet for longer. Instead, water at the base of the plant, allowing the soil to absorb the moisture. Allow the soil to dry out slightly between waterings, but avoid letting the plant become severely stressed by drought. Fertilizing palm trees correctly is crucial for overall health. Use a balanced palm fertilizer that contains essential micronutrients like magnesium and potassium. Healthy, well-nourished palms are more resilient to diseases. Avoid over-fertilizing, as this can also stress the plant. For active infections, fungicides for palm trees might be necessary. There are various fungicides available that can help control fungal diseases. Look for products specifically labeled for use on palms and for the type of fungal issue you're dealing with. Systemic fungicides are often more effective as they are absorbed by the plant and offer protection from within. Always follow the manufacturer's instructions carefully regarding application rates, frequency, and safety precautions.
